
LibreQuake
Cosmic horror first-person shooter
The LibreQuake project aims to create a complete, free content first-person shooter game, but LibreQuake by itself is just the raw material for a game. It must be paired with a compatible engine to be played.
There is a massive back catalogue, spanning over two decades, containing thousands of Quake levels and other modifications (“mods”) made by fans of the game. LibreQuake aims to be compatible with these and allows most to be played without the need to use non-free software.
To install mods for the flatpak version of LibreQuake you need to place them in the
~/.var/app/io.github.lavenderdotpet.LibreQuake/.quakespasm/
directory.
This is were your config, screenshots and demos are located too.
Disclaimer: In its current form LibreQuake is a work in progress effort which may include placeholder assets, missing textures or unfinished parts.
This release is bundled with the quakespasm sourceport which is released under the GPL-2.0 license. See the Github page for details about used licenses.
